In our daily life and profession usage of mathematics grows in many respects, so as well mathematical education becomes more and more important.

Research in mathematics education has two main purposes: First to understand the nature of mathematical thinking, teaching, and learning, and second to use such knowledge in practice for learning and teaching mathematics. In Europe mathematics education research is also known as "didactics of mathematics". Other disciplines such as sociology, psychology, anthropology, and philosophy are involved with it. Recreational and popular mathematics is also referenced here.

Database MathEduc
The bibliographic database MathEduc contains about 120,000 entries regarding mathematics education and computer science education. The major subjects are: research in mathematics or computer science education, instruction from elementary school to university teaching and adult education, elementary mathematics, recreational and popular mathematics, pedagogical and psychological aspects in mathematics education, computer science education and information technology.

Mathematics Education in ZBMATH
The bibliographic database ZBMATH contains about 1,000 entries with first or second classification "97-XX, Mathematics education". 1300 documents are classified according "00A35, Methodology of mathematics, didactics". Mathematical education articles and books also might be searched with the keywords "education* or "pedagog*" or "didactic*" (about 7,000 entries). Furthermore for each mathematical subject instructional expositions are classified according yy-01 (for example: yy=03 Logic, yy=05 Combinatorics, etc.)
